Body

Origins and Family

Peter Manteifel was born in Moscow[2]. Recorded date of birth include +1882-06-30T00:00:00Z[3] and +1882-00-00T00:00:00Z[8]. His father was Q107055142[11].

Education

Peter Manteifel was educated at Russian State Agricultural University[18].

Career and Affiliations

Peter Manteifel worked as a zoologist[6]. His field of work was zoology[16]. Among his employers was Moscow Zoo[17]. He supervised Vladimir Sokolov as a doctoral student[24].

Recognition

Awards received include Stalin Prize[19], a Soviet state award[28], in Soviet Union[29], founded in 1941[30] and Honored Scientist of the RSFSR[20], an official honorary title of RSFSR[31], in Soviet Union[32], founded in 1931[33].

Personal Life

Among Peter Manteifel's spouses was Q115161694[12]. A child of him was Boris Petrovich Manteifel[13].

Death and Burial

Recorded date of death include +1960-03-24T00:00:00Z[5] and +1960-00-00T00:00:00Z[9]. Peter Manteifel passed away in Moscow[4]. Burial took place at Lyublinskoe cemetery[10].
